Columbia Central High School is a high school in Columbia, Tennessee, United States. The school is operated by Maury County Board of Education.
Notable alumni
- Dimeco Childress (Class of 1998) – former college basketball player[2]
- Jim Kelly, football player[3]
- Holly M. Kirby, Tennessee Supreme Court justice[4]
- Shaq Mason, National Football League Player, New England Patriots[5]
- Lindsey Nelson, radio and television sportscaster
- Eddie Pye, Major League Baseball player[6]
- Dan Uggla, Major League Baseball player[7]
